LOL! I do make a special effort to be able to get both cars in the garage. I too see alot of expensive vehicles parked in the driveway.

To answer an earlie question no, what little visability I have is completely blocked by the drop down. I rationalized this by realizing there isn’t much visibility to start with. I almost went with the headrest system and may still just for the hell of it but in the end I decided this was much more practical. Not only can I pull the DVD player loose to take anywhere I may need, but if I’m in the mood I can recline my seat all the back, push the screen almost parallel with the ceiling and relax while enjoying a movie or TV. The headrest units would offer me far less practicality for the money.

But like I said, I really do like the headrest units and may do it too.
